The Apple MacBook Pro 16 is a premium product with top-tier performance, especially suitable for intensive engineering tasks, 3D modeling, and machine learning, but it comes at a higher price. It offers a larger screen, extended battery life, and better build quality. However, it's heavier and may not be as portable as lighter models. The ASUS ZenBook 14X OLED is more affordable and has an OLED screen, which is great for vibrant colors. It's also more portable due to its lighter weight. Yet, it has less power for demanding tasks and shorter battery life, making it more fitting for general use and less intensive applications. Consider your primary activities, budget, and need for portability when making your choice. Give Feedback

The Apple MacBook Pro 16 (Late 2023) is very good for general use, while the ASUS Zenbook 14X OLED is good.
The Apple MacBook Pro 16 (Late 2023) excels in general use due to its powerful CPU, ample RAM, high-quality Mini LED screen, and long battery life, making it very reliable but less portable because of its size and weight. The ASUS Zenbook 14X OLED, while also providing a good CPU and an OLED screen with excellent colors for general use, is more portable due to its smaller size and lighter weight but falls short in battery life and has less RAM, which might limit its performance in more demanding tasks.

The Apple MacBook Pro 16 has a better screen than the ASUS Zenbook 14X OLED for general use, AI, engineering and design, software development, and content creation.
The Apple MacBook Pro 16, with its high-resolution display and exceptional brightness, offers a clear and vibrant viewing experience for general use and is excellent for engineering and design due to its wide color gamuts, rendering accurate colors critical for precision work. The ASUS Zenbook 14X OLED delivers a similarly sharp and vivid display with good color accuracy for general tasks and creative work, but both laptops have screens with refresh rates that are not ideal for the smoothness required in high-end 3D applications and fast-paced gaming. Those intensely involved in 3D modeling and gaming may notice less fluid motion and responsiveness compared to displays optimized for those specific purposes.

"The Apple MacBook Pro 16 2023: M2 Max challenges GeForce RTX 3080 Ti. The new MacBook Pro 16 2023 with the M2 Max SoC is the most powerful laptop Apple has on sale right now. While we do not get the expected performance and efficiency improvements from completely new 3 nm chips, which we expected ahead of the launch, the 2023 model is still a solid update. The CPU of the M2 Max can be up to 20 % faster than the old model and we also see an advantage of 25-30 % for the GPU with 38 cores. However, both components also consume more power, so the efficiency did not change that much under maximum load."

About Apple
Apple, an American technology company, is one of the world’s largest company in terms of market capitalization. Their MacBook laptops feature a slim, minimalistic design, class-leading battery life, and premium display and speaker quality. In 2020 Apple switched from using Intel processors to their own silicon chips which have excellent performance and efficiency. The macOS operating system is the second most widely used OS, after Windows.
About ASUS
ASUS, a Taiwanese electronics brand, is one of the largest personal computer vendor by market share. The majority of their laptops are targeted towards personal use or gaming. Their most popular product lines include the budget-friendly VivoBook, more premium ZenBook, and their TUF and ROG gaming laptops, the latter of which has a reputation for excellent gaming performance.
